User defined Routing

$
0
0
Hi all, just a quick question. With UDR and IP forwarding we can configure traffic of a subnet to flow through an appliance (like a virtual firewall). However, it seems like that we cannot control the inbound traffic: If that’s really the case, it makes the solution almost useless… Especially for scenarios where a virtual Firewall should protect servers within a azure vnet. That´s no issue on-premise of course as the customer can fully control the routing to and from the firewall device. Did I miss anything? Is there a workaround? I guess I miss something… The same limitation applies obviously also to express route connections (just outgoing can be forwared through the vFirewall while ingoing will be transferred over the azure gateways… And usually the customer needs deep packet inspection in both directions..
